Definitions
Incapable of being believed; not creditable.
rare
Examples
“Increditable as it may seem, we suspect the Constitution of irony.”
“[T]he shopmen . . ., increditable as it may sound, used to demand of us upon our entrance, like banditti, if we came with money or with empty hand.”
